Zillow provides sellers with an estimate of home value, referred to as a "Zestimate", based on a range of publicly available information, including sales of comparable houses in a neighborhood. [ 16 ] [ 17 ] The accuracy of the Zestimate varies by location depending on how much information is publicly available. [ 16 ]
